Unlocking SEO Secrets: Your Ultimate Step-by-Step Guide for Starting from Scratch

Unlocking SEO Secrets: Your Ultimate Step-by-Step Guide for Starting from Scratch

What will you learn by reading this article?

  • The importance of setting clear SEO goals and tracking progress.
  • Effective techniques for conducting keyword research and targeting relevant keywords.
  • Strategies for on-page optimization, creating valuable content, and building high-quality backlinks.

Are you wondering how to start SEO from scratch? Search Engine Optimization (SEO) is essential for improving your website’s visibility and attracting organic traffic. Whether you’re starting a new website or looking to revamp your existing online presence, understanding the step-by-step process of unlocking SEO secrets is crucial. In this comprehensive guide, we’ll walk you through the process of starting SEO from scratch, providing you with proven strategies to boost your website’s visibility and increase your rankings in search engine results.

Unlocking SEO Secrets: Your Ultimate Step-by-Step Guide for Starting from Scratch

Step 1: Set Clear SEO Goals

Before diving into SEO, it’s crucial to define clear and specific goals. These goals will serve as a roadmap for your SEO efforts and help you measure your progress. Consider the following when setting your SEO goals:

  • Increase Organic Traffic: If your aim is to attract more visitors to your website, focus on optimizing your content and improving your search engine rankings.
  • Boost Conversions: If your goal is to drive more conversions, such as sales or sign-ups, concentrate on optimizing your landing pages and improving the user experience.
  • Enhance Brand Visibility: If you want to improve brand recognition and visibility, prioritize strategies that help you rank higher in search engine results and increase your online presence.

Remember to set realistic and attainable goals based on your website’s current performance and your overall business objectives.

Unlocking SEO Secrets: Your Ultimate Step-by-Step Guide for Starting from Scratch

Step 2: Conduct In-Depth Keyword Research

Keyword research forms the foundation of your SEO efforts. By identifying relevant keywords that align with your target audience’s search queries, you can optimize your content and increase your chances of ranking higher in search results. Follow these steps for effective keyword research:

  1. Identify Seed Keywords: Begin by brainstorming a list of seed keywords that are relevant to your business or industry. These broad terms represent the main topics or themes of your website.
  2. Use Keyword Research Tools: Utilize keyword research tools like Google Keyword Planner or Ahrefs Keyword Explorer to expand your list of keywords. These tools provide valuable insights into search volume, competition, and related keywords.
  3. Analyze and Select Target Keywords: Analyze the search volume and competition for each keyword to determine their potential value. Aim for keywords with a balance of decent search volume and manageable competition. Long-tail keywords, which are longer and more specific phrases, can offer better ranking opportunities.
  4. Consider User Intent: Think about the intent behind each keyword and ensure that your content aligns with what users are looking for. Tailor your content to provide valuable and relevant information that satisfies user intent.

Remember to incorporate your target keywords naturally throughout your content, including in headings, paragraphs, and meta tags, to optimize your on-page elements effectively.

Unlocking SEO Secrets: Your Ultimate Step-by-Step Guide for Starting from Scratch

Step 3: Optimize On-Page Elements

On-page optimization plays a crucial role in improving your website’s visibility and ranking in search results. By optimizing various on-page elements, you provide search engines with valuable signals about your content’s relevance and quality. Consider the following strategies for on-page optimization:

  • Page Titles: Craft concise and informative page titles that include your target keywords. Keep titles under 60 characters to ensure they are fully displayed in search results.
  • Meta Descriptions: Write compelling meta descriptions that accurately summarize your content and entice users to click through. Include relevant keywords naturally and keep descriptions under 160 characters.
  • URL Structure: Create clean and user-friendly URLs that include your target keywords. Avoid using long strings of numbers or special characters. Instead, use descriptive words that reflect the content of the page.
  • Header Tags: Properly use header tags (H1, H2, H3, etc.) to structure your content and highlight important sections. Incorporate your target keywords in relevant headings to signal their importance to search engines.
  • Content Structure: Organize your content into well-structured sections with clear headings and subheadings. This improves readability and makes it easier for both users and search engines to understand the context of your content.
  • Internal Linking: Enhance the user experience and improve SEO by incorporating internal links throughout your content. Internal links direct users to relevant pages on your website, increase engagement, and help search engines understand the structure of your site.
  • User-Friendly Navigation: Ensure that your website has a clear and intuitive navigation structure. Users should be able to easily find the information they’re looking for, and search engines should be able to crawl and index your site efficiently.

Step 4:

On-Page ElementsContent Creation
Page TitlesIncorporate keywords
Meta DescriptionsWrite compelling summaries
URL StructureUse descriptive words
Header TagsSignal importance
Content StructureOrganize with headings
Internal LinkingImprove user experience
User-Friendly NavigationClear and intuitive
Valuable and Engaging Content
Incorporate keywords naturally
Consider content length
Readability and formatting
Multimedia elements
Regular updates

Create Valuable and Engaging Content

Content is king in the world of SEO. High-quality, valuable, and engaging content not only attracts and retains users but also signals to search engines that your website is relevant and trustworthy. Keep the following tips in mind when creating content:

  • Incorporate Target Keywords Naturally: Integrate your target keywords into your content naturally and strategically. Avoid keyword stuffing, as it can harm your rankings. Instead, focus on providing valuable information and addressing user intent.
  • Consider Content Length: Aim for comprehensive and in-depth articles that thoroughly cover a topic. Longer content tends to perform better in search results, but prioritize quality over quantity.
  • Readability and Formatting: Make your content easy to read by using short paragraphs, bullet points, and subheadings. Highlight key phrases or important points using bold or italic formatting.
  • Multimedia Elements: Enhance your content with images, videos, infographics, and charts. These elements make your content more visually appealing and increase engagement.
  • Regular Updates: Keep your website fresh and relevant by regularly updating your content. Add new articles, update outdated information, and ensure that your content reflects the latest industry trends and developments.

Step 5: ## Case Study: How Sarah Skyrocketed Her Website’s Organic Traffic with SEO

Sarah was a small business owner who had recently launched her own online store selling handmade jewelry. She was excited about her products and knew that there was a market for them, but she was struggling to get her website noticed among the sea of competitors.

Determined to increase her online visibility, Sarah decided to learn about SEO and implement it on her website. She followed the step-by-step guide outlined in this article, starting with setting clear SEO goals. She defined her goal as increasing organic traffic to her website by 50% within six months.

Next, Sarah conducted in-depth keyword research using various tools and techniques. She identified relevant keywords with high search volume and low competition, focusing on long-tail keywords that aligned with her target audience’s search intent.

With her keywords in hand, Sarah optimized her website’s on-page elements. She crafted compelling page titles, meta descriptions, and URLs with her target keywords. She also ensured that her content had a clear and user-friendly structure, using header tags and internal linking to enhance the user experience.

Sarah understood the importance of valuable and engaging content in attracting both users and search engines. She created high-quality blog posts and product descriptions, incorporating her target keywords naturally. She also regularly updated her content to keep it fresh and relevant.

To boost her website’s authority, Sarah focused on building high-quality backlinks. She reached out to influencers in the jewelry industry, offering to write guest blog posts in exchange for a link back to her website. She also promoted her content on social media and engaged with other relevant websites for potential link opportunities.

Since Sarah was targeting a specific geographic area, she optimized her website for local SEO. She created and optimized a Google My Business listing, encouraging her satisfied customers to leave positive reviews. She also submitted her website to local directories to increase her online presence.

Throughout her SEO journey, Sarah closely monitored and analyzed her website’s performance using tools like Google Analytics and Google Search Console. She tracked her organic traffic, keyword rankings, and user behavior. Based on the data insights, she made adjustments to her SEO strategies, refining her keyword targeting and content optimization.

Within six months, Sarah’s hard work paid off. Her website’s organic traffic had increased by an astounding 60%, exceeding her initial goal. She was thrilled to see her products gaining more visibility and receiving a steady stream of new customers.

Sarah’s success story is a testament to the effectiveness of implementing SEO strategies step-by-step. By setting clear goals, conducting thorough keyword research, optimizing on-page elements, creating valuable content, building high-quality backlinks, optimizing for local SEO, and monitoring and analyzing her website’s performance, she was able to unlock the secrets of SEO and achieve remarkable results.

Build High-Quality Backlinks

Backlinks play a crucial role in SEO, acting as votes of confidence and authority for your website. Building high-quality backlinks should be an integral part of your SEO strategy. Consider the following strategies for acquiring high-quality backlinks:

  • Guest Blogging: Contribute guest posts to authoritative websites in your industry. Include relevant links back to your website within the content or author bio.
  • Influencer Outreach: Collaborate with influencers or thought leaders in your niche. They can help amplify your content and provide valuable backlinks by mentioning or linking to your website.
  • Content Promotion: Actively promote your content through social media, email marketing, and other channels. The more exposure your content receives, the higher the chances of attracting backlinks from interested parties.
  • Monitor and Manage Backlink Profiles: Regularly monitor your backlink profile to ensure the quality and relevance of incoming links. Disavow any low-quality or spammy links that may negatively impact your SEO efforts.

Unlocking SEO Secrets: Your Ultimate Step-by-Step Guide for Starting from Scratch

Step 6: Optimize for Local SEO (if applicable)

If you have a local business or target specific geographic areas, optimizing for local SEO is crucial. Consider the following tactics:

  • Optimize Website for Local Keywords: Incorporate local keywords in your content, meta tags, and URLs to signal your relevance to local search queries.
  • Google My Business Listing: Create and optimize your Google My Business listing. Provide accurate and up-to-date information about your business, including your address, phone number, and business hours.
  • Online Reviews and Ratings: Encourage satisfied customers to leave positive reviews on platforms like Google, Yelp, and other relevant review sites.
  • Leverage Local Directories: Submit your business information to local directories and citation sites.


By following these step-by-step strategies, you can start SEO from scratch and improve your website’s visibility and rankings in search engine results. Remember that SEO is an ongoing process, and it requires continuous effort and adaptation to stay ahead of the competition. Stay up to date with the latest SEO trends and best practices to ensure the long-term success of your website.

Questions and Answers

What is SEO and why is it important?

SEO stands for Search Engine Optimization and helps improve website visibility on search engines.

Who can benefit from learning SEO techniques?

Anyone with an online presence, such as businesses, bloggers, and website owners.

How do I start SEO from scratch?

Begin by researching keywords, optimizing website content, and building high-quality backlinks.

What if I have no technical knowledge about SEO?

No worries! There are plenty of beginner-friendly SEO guides and tools available online.

How long does it take to see results from SEO efforts?

SEO is a long-term strategy, and it may take several months to see significant improvements.

What if I don’t have the budget to hire an SEO expert?

You can learn and implement basic SEO techniques yourself, using free resources and tools available.

Posted in

Xavier Berkness

Xavier Berkness is the President of PERC, a renowned Digital Marketing Company. With an impressive career spanning over two decades since 1996, Xavier has earned a reputation as a leader in the field of digital marketing. He has leveraged his deep understanding and expertise in building websites to author a highly-regarded book, 'Mastering On-Page Optimization - The Secret Sauce of an SEO System.' Xavier's impactful contributions to the industry have been recognized in a Star Tribune feature, where he was hailed as a 'Mover and Shaker.' Outside the professional realm, Xavier is a nature lover who cherishes time spent near the ocean. He continues to fuel his passion for digital marketing, relentlessly seeking new knowledge and strategies every day. His combination of professional prowess and personal charm make Xavier a trusted authority in the digital marketing industry.